RAPD Based Assessment of Genetic Diversity of Adhatoda vasica Leaves from Different Sub- Continents of India

Abstract: The present work assessed the genetic divergence amongst the accessions of vasaka collected from different sub-climatic zones of India by RAPD (Randomly Amplified Polymorphic DNA) using twenty random declaimer primers (OPA 1-OPA 20) as the plant was found to enjoyed its therapeutic efficacy in Ayurvedic and traditional system of medicines. The dendrogram constructed for cluster analysis using an un-weighted pair group method with arithmetic means (UPGMA) grouped the accessions into 2 major clusters based on wi… Show more
